--This stat illustrates how bad it got at the end: Bruce Gradkowski relieved Ken Dorsey at the end of the 15th game and played the entire final game. His passer rating of those two games added together was 9.3.
--QB Brady Quinn said his surgically repaired right index finger is healing well. The pins Dr. Thomas Hunt inserted are scheduled to be removed on Jan. 15. Quinn's finger was fractured on Nov. 17 in Buffalo.
--Here are the Browns' 2009 opponents with their 2008 records in parentheses: Home opponents: Steelers (12-4), Ravens (11-5), Bengals (4-11-1), Raiders (5-11), Chargers (8-8), Packers (6-10), Vikings (10-6) and Jaguars (5-11).
Road opponents: Steelers, Ravens, Bengals, Broncos (8-8), Chiefs (2-14), Bears (9-7), Lions (0-16), Bills (7-9).
--Fans want Bernie Kosar to become part of the Browns front office, but team owner Randy Lerner said at this point there is no plan to offer the former quarterback a front-office job, specifically the opening for a general manager.
"I haven't discussed one with him, but I'm sure I will talk to him and something like that could easily come up," Lerner said. "I've had on and off conversations with him over the years, depending on what's going on. They've been very informal, which is consistent with the nature of our relationship."
